Sarawakian Jironi beats qualifying mark for SEA Games


KUALA LUMPUR: Armed Forces’ Mohd Jironi Riduan clocked a personal best in the men’s 800m in the Malay­sian Open athletics championships at the National Stadium in Bukit Jalil yesterday to become the fourth athlete to beat the qualifying time in the event for the Laos SEA Games.

The Miri-born athlete clocked 1:52.23 to better the qualifying mark of 1:52.72.
